在 HTML DOM 中,所有事物都是节点。DOM 是被视为节点树的 HTML。
根据 W3C 的 HTML DOM 标准,HTML 文档中的所有内容都是节点:
HTML DOM 将 HTML 文档视作树结构。这种结构被称为节点树:
节点树中的节点彼此拥有层级关系。
父(parent)、子(child)和同胞(sibling)等术语用于描述这些关系。父节点拥有子节点。同级的子节点被称为同胞(兄弟或姐妹)。
下面的图片展示了节点树的一部分,以及节点之间的关系:
请看下面的 HTML 片段:
<html>
<head>
<title>DOM Tutorial</title>
</head>
<body>
<h1>DOM Lesson one</h1>
<p>Hello world!</p>
</body>
</html>
从上面的 HTML片段可以看出:
并且:
并且:
DOM 处理中的常见错误是希望元素节点包含文本。
在本例中:<title>DOM 教程</title>,元素节点 <title>,包含值为 "DOM 教程" 的文本节点。
可通过节点的 innerHTML 属性来访问文本节点的值。
您将在稍后的章节中学习更多有关 innerHTML 属性的知识。
Less可以在客户端上运行(IE6+、Webkit、Firefox),也可以在服务端运行(Node.js、Rhino)。less在浏览器中使用,当你想编译les...
我们对Windows各种各样的鼠标样式都不陌生,当鼠标移动到不同的地方时,当鼠标执行不同的功能时,当系统处于不同的状态时,都会...
实例HTML5 th标签用于表示一个表格的表头。请参考下述示例:一个简单的 HTML 表格,带有两个表头单元格和两个数据单元格:table ...
全面解析SQL存储过程存储过程(Stored Procedure),是一组为了完成特定功能的SQL 语句,类似一门程序设计语言,也包括了数据类型...
提供基本语法和方法的 C++ 快速参考备忘单。开始Hello.cpp#include iostreamint main() {std::cout"Hello QuickRefn";return 0;}...
LayoutAlignmentjava.lang.Object |---ohos.agp.utils.LayoutAlignmentpublic class LayoutAlignmentextends Object用于定义组件...
RowSetpublic interface RowSetextends ResultSet添加对 JavaBeans™ 组件模型的 JDBC API 支持的接口。 可以在可视化 Bean 开发...
本节例子中代码使用的单文件组件语法#setup一个组件选项,在创建组件之前执行,一旦 props 被解析,并作为组合式 API 的入口点入...